Preface -- 1. Introduction -- Problem specification -- Installation -- Significant changes -- 2. Data structures -- Overview -- The triangulation -- The skeleton -- Parameter and work arrays -- Coefficient functions -- 3. Mesh generation -- Overview -- Creating a triangulation from a skeleton -- A posteriori error estimates -- Adaptive mesh refinement and unrefinement -- Adaptive mesh smoothing -- Uniform refinement -- Creating a skeleton from a triangulation -- Examples -- 4. Equation solution -- Overview -- Discretization and numerical quadrature -- Continuation and the parameter IPROB -- Solving nonlinear systems -- Solving linear systems -- Subroutine PLTEVL -- Examples -- 5. Graphics -- Overview -- Subroutine TRIPLT -- Subroutine INPLT -- Subroutine GPHPLT -- Subroutine MTXPLT -- 6. Test driver -- Overview -- Terminal mode -- X-Windows node -- Batch mode -- Array dimensions and initialization -- Reading and writing files -- Journal files -- Subroutine USRCMD -- Subroutine GDATA -- Machine dependent routines -- 7. Test problems -- Overview -- Test problem CIRCLE -- Test problem SQUARE -- Test problem DOMAINS -- Test problem NACA -- Test problem JCN -- References -- Index
Intended mainly for use as a reference manual, this edition encompasses all the improvements of the newest version of the PLTMG software package. This updated version introduces several significant changes
